Water and Mud sport: My person choices for 'useless' moves. I can't imagine any situation that these moves would help, because the big issue here is that the effects of these moves are too redundant. Water sport weakens Fire attacks which isn't good because most mons who learn the move are Water mons who already resist it, and Mud sport weakens Electric attacks which is worse because the Ground mons who learn it are immune to Electric. It's just better to send out someone who actually resists Fire or Electric attacks.
